Google Ads Graphs Gain Performance Explanations
Briefly

Google Ads has improved its console by adding a feature that allows users to gain insights into their campaign performance directly through the charts and graphs. Users can click on highlighted sections of these performance graphs to access contextual explanations for various changes, such as cost increases or decreases. This feature was noted by Thomas Eccel on LinkedIn, who emphasized its capability to display explanations related to campaign changes, including cost fluctuations, keyword performance, and search interest adjustments, facilitating better campaign management.
